Minister of Trade and Industry, Alan Kyerematen stunned the political fraternity in Eastern Region with an historic triumph of his preferred candidate in the ongoing NPP Regional Delegates Congress.
This comes after Jeff Konadu won the chairmanship race at the expense of the Jubilee House’s favorite in Kwadwo Boateng.
The Regional contest, already described as a miniature of the upcoming contest between Dr Mahamudu Bawumia and Alan Kyerematen, left many wondering.
Alan’s candidate, Jeff Konadu, pocketed over 100 percent increment at the expense Kwadwo Boateng.
With 202 votes amassed at the end of the contest, Kwadwo Boateng fell short of 222 votes as Jeff Konadu rose to the podium with a landslide 424 votes.
The victory, coupled with other top ranking positions at the regional level in Eastern region, left Alan Kyerematen with absolute control ahead of the much anticipated Presidential Primaries.
